Bacardi Decorative Dahlia
Boasting abundant blooms in elegant shades of rosy pink, 'Bacardi' Decorative Dahlia lends a sophisticated touch to mixed plantings, where it is a charming complement to other Dahlias and perennials. Dahlias are perennial in zones 8-10, but in cooler zones, tubers can be dug after frost comes, stored over winter, then re-planted the following spring. Grow Dahlias in a sunny spot, in average soil that drains well. Keep moisture consistent once it begins to grow and enjoy a non-stop color parade. Deadhead spent blooms to encourage more flowers and pinch off small side buds to encourage larger flowers if desired.
